1983 Audi Quattro: A Rare Mars Red Turbocharged Icon

Manufactured in April 1982, this Audi Quattro is one of the first 285 units imported and sold as a 1983 model. With just under 14,000 miles accumulated during its time with the original owner, this Mars Red coupe underwent significant recommissioning starting in 2021. End of an Era: Audi and ABT Sportsline’s Historic Partnership in DTM

After 25 years of extraordinary collaboration in Germany’s premier racing series, Audi and ABT Sportsline bid farewell to their partnership in the Deutsche Tourenwagen Masters (DTM). Peugeot 208 Racing: A New Era of Affordable Rally Performance

Stellantis Motorsport has revealed the highly anticipated Peugeot 208 Racing, a new addition to its lineup that embodies accessibility, safety, and performance.
